The Star Trek franchise is celebrating its 60th anniversary this week, with September 8 recognized officially as ‘Star Trek Day.’ This date marks the anniversary of the Original Series, which premiered in 1966. For enthusiasts, Paramount+ remains the primary destination for the complete library of the Original Series and the highly acclaimed new installment, Star Trek: Strange New Worlds.
Currently in its fourth season, Strange New Worlds is scheduled to air its season finale on September 24. Strange New Worlds follows the crew of the U.S.S. Enterprise under the command of Captain Christopher Pike, portrayed by Anson Mount. The series also stars Rebecca Romijn as Commander Una Chin-Riley. Romijn expressed pride in the current installment, stating, “We’re so proud of this Strange New Worlds, and we’re really proud of season 4; we think it’s our best season yet.”
Season 5 is planned for a 2027 release on Paramount+. In the meantime, viewers can access classic titles including The Next Generation, Deep Space Nine, Voyager, and Enterprise.
